Pontian crane collapse: Victim's father-in-law witnessed, recorded tragedy as it occurred


Muhammad Hussin (left) showing a picture of his daughter's family. - Photo courtesy of Sinar Harian

PONTIAN: The father-in-law of one of the victims killed in a crane collapse in Kukup here has revealed that he witnessed and recorded the tragedy as it occurred, Sinar Harian reports.

"I was shocked when I heard a loud explosion and saw plumes of smoke coming from Tanjung Bin.

"I managed to record the incident and send it to family members because my son-in-law works there," said Muhammad Hussin Zulkifli, 40, who was on a ship at the Tanjung Pelepas Port at the time of the tragedy.

Muhammad Amaluddin Hisamudin, 22, was one of two workers who died in the tragic incident at the Malakoff Power Plant on Jalan Tanjung Bin, Kukup, on Saturday (Dec 13).

Muhammad Hussin, a ship supervisor at the port, said he was still shocked by the incident.

He told Sinar Harian that he received a call at around 2pm informing him that his son-in-law was among the victims, and he and his wife immediately rushed to Pontian Hospital.

"We just met Amaluddin last week. At the time, he, his wife, Syahzanani Aizzati, 22, and their three-year-old child came to visit us in Taman Nusa Perintis, Gelang Patah.

"He was a quiet person. My daughter once said that he enjoyed eating her cooking every day," he said when met at the Forensic Unit of Pontian Hospital.

Muhammad Hussin told the Malay language daily his son-in-law's remains are expected to be buried at Gelang Patah Islamic Cemetery.

Meanwhile, Muhammad Faris, the brother of another victim, Muhammad Alfarid Ahmad, 19, said their conversation via WhatsApp on Friday (Dec 12) was unexpectedly their last.

"We had just spoken as usual last night, and he showed no changes," he said, adding that the last time he met his brother was early last month.

According to Muhammad Faris, his brother's remains will be taken back to Tanah Merah, Kelantan, once the post-mortem process at Pontian Hospital is completed.

Three other workers were seriously injured in the incident and are now receiving treatment at Sultanah Aminah Hospital (HSA) in Johor Baru.
